Filters:
clear
Country: United Kingdom

computer security service in Isle Of Wight

About 3 results.

Strong Password Generator

Birmingham Road 5, PO31 7BH Cowes, United Kingdom

Vectisnet

Charles Roberts Studios

thumb_up 135 likes
New Street Mews, SO41 9NW Lymington, United Kingdom

Charles Roberts Studios is a world leader in Architectural Visualisation.

  • 1